Outlook Add-In installieren

Squicky

Lt. Commander
Registriert
Sep. 2002
Beiträge
1.433
hallo

Ich habe mit Visual Studio ein Outlook Plugin erstellt.
Wenn ich auf Debbuging starten (F5) klicke, wird Outlook gestartet und das Add-in ist in Outlook installiert und es funktioniert problemlos.

Wie kann ich dieses Plugin nun aus Visual Studio oder Outlook extrahieren, so dass ich es auf anderen Rechnern ins Outlook installieren/hinzufügen kann?

Danke
 
Das ist leider ziemlich kompliziert und ungünstig von Microsoft gelöst.

Entweder du besorgst dir ein kostenpflichtiges Tool dafür oder du musst alles per Hand machen.

- Regedit Einträge für die CLSID und Outlook Addin
- Installation der Outlook Assemblies auf dem Zielrechner
 
Bei deinem Projekt müsste ja auch ein Setup dabei sein, dort siehst du die CLSID, die vergeben wurde.

Dann durchsuchst du die Registry nach dem Schlüssel, er müsste bei HKEY_LOCAL_MACHINE\SOFTWARE\Classes\CLSID\ zu finden sein (und noch einmal bei CLASSES_ROOT, aber ich glaube der Eintrag wird automatisch erzeugt durch LOCAL_MACHINE), kopierst die Werte raus.

In H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Office\Outlook\Addins sind die entsprechenden Einträge damit Outlook das AddIn findet.

Dann wie gesagt noch http://support.microsoft.com/kb/897646 für 2003 oder 2007 installieren und eventuell noch das selbe für Extensibility, habe da aber leider keinen Link zur Hand, vielleicht kann man es auch an das Projekt binden.
 
Bei dem Projekt ist kein Setup dabei.

Und nun?

Im Web finde ich nur Anleitungen wie man ein Add-In erstellt. Aber kein Setup.

Danke für eure Hilfe.
 
Zurück
Oben